* Spain, Portugal, Italy and Greece, all deeply affected by Europe's sovereign debt crisis over a decade ago, have shown renewed vitality and resilience in recent years. * Southern Europe's service-heavy economies and growing use of renewable energy had made them less vulnerable to some of the energy and trade shocks weighing on Europe's industrial core. * The IMF's 2025 Regional Economic Outlook urged Europe to accelerate structural reforms while keeping trade open. Southern European countries have sought to combine the two, building on post-crisis reforms and existing industrial strengths while pursuing trade and investment ties with emerging economies.
